Who We Are

The Sagebrush Steppe Regional Land Trust is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ization.  Our mission is to protect and enhance natural and working lands, now and for future generation, in Southeastern Idaho.  All cash donations to the Land Trust are tax-deductible under the Internal Revenue Service Code.

The Sagebrush Steppe Regional Land was founded in 2003 as local volunteers realized that much of what we value in Southeastern Idaho is in jeopardy.  Our quiet part of the state is being discovered, bought up, and subdivided — leaving behind no trespassing signs and manicured lawns.  We do our work because we believe we have a chance now to help protect this great corner of Idaho before our high quality of life becomes a just a memory.

The Land Trust is governed by its Board of Directors and has one full-time Executive Director.  So far we have protected over 1,100 acres. In the coming years, we are planning to expand our protection efforts across our seven service are counties; Bannock, Bear Lake, Bingham, Caribou, Franklin, Oneida, and Power.  Within these counties we are working in the Bear, Portneuf, Blackfoot, and Snake River watersheds. 

We're challenged by development of prime working and natural landscapes that provide critical habitat and working lands for farmers and ranchers.  With the support of our neighbors and partners, we can protect what we love, forever, before it's too late.
